Why are creativity skills so important?
Creativity is important for so many reasons. It:
- Encourages open mindedness
- Improves problem-solving abilities
- Provides an easy-going social experience (bonding over an activity)
- Builds and improves fine motor skills
- Satisfies the human urge to “create” and provides a sense of satisfaction when you see what you have created
- Reduces stress and encourages relaxation
- Is linked to purpose and fulfillment
- Is so so much fun!!

What will I learn and what skills will I build?
We are starting small and keeping it simple. You will learn:
- About perfectionism and how to push aside your inner critic in order to create
- Basic painting and drawing techniques
- About different equipment and materials
- How to create art intuitively and how to particpate in art for mindfulness
- How to “utilise” your art for your own home or for handmade gifts
What sorts of activities will we do?
Some examples of activities are: watercolour and acrylic painting, doodling, zentangles, finger painting, leaf/flower stamping, collage and collaborative projects.
Remember - this program is about building basic skills and loosening up your creative muscles - so we’re not going to get too technical or attempt to create an oil painting!
